Understanding Specialty Coffee

Specialised coffee refers in order to the highest level of coffee coffee beans available. To be classified as niche, coffee must obtain a score involving 80 points or more on a 100-point scale, as identified by certified caffeine tasters generally known as cuppers. This grading not only reflects the beans' inherent features, such as aroma and flavor, although also the treatment taken through the growing, harvesting, and processing stages. Specialty java is often sourced from specific areas known for their own unique growing problems, allowing for varied flavor profiles that could be traced back to be able to their origin.

One important aspect of specialty caffeine may be the emphasis upon quality and distinctiveness. Growers often progress coffee in tiny batches having an severe attention to fine detail, from seed assortment to harvesting techniques. This process permits for many different espresso beans that can become roasted to highlight their unique features. The transparency with the supply chain likewise plays a substantial role; consumers may trace their 1kg coffees back to the specific village or producer, promoting ethical sourcing and even sustainability.

Types of Specialty Coffee Espresso beans

Niche espresso beans are grouped according to a variety of factors, which include their origin, digesting methods, and taste profiles. One substantial type is Arabica, known for the complex flavors and aromas. Grown from higher altitudes, Arabica beans typically brag a sweeter, more nuanced taste in contrast to their counterparts. They are the particular most sought-after espresso beans within the specialty espresso market, with distinctive profiles that change by region, this kind of as Ethiopian Arabica, which often illustrates fruity and floral notes.

Another important category is Robusta, which in turn is recognized for its strong, nasty flavor and larger caffeine content. Though often overlooked inside 1kg coffee beans , premium quality Robusta beans can also add depth and human body to blends. These are primarily grown throughout lower altitudes plus tend to have got a thicker, even more intense taste of which some coffee fans appreciate, especially in capuccino blends. Recently, the particular rise of top quality, specialty Robusta beans has allowed for new and exciting java experiences.

Additionally, specialty coffee is sometimes classified by its digesting methods, which considerably impact the ultimate flavor. For instance, laundered coffees undergo a fermentation process of which highlights their bright acidity and thoroughly clean flavors, while normal processed coffees maintain more of the particular fruit's sweetness in addition to complexity. Each associated with these processing approaches contributes to the diverse range of specialty coffees, permitting consumers to learn diverse tastes and designs depending on their very own preferences.

Brewing the ideal Cup

To truly appreciate the artistry of speciality coffee, the brewing method you choose plays the pivotal role. Regardless of whether you opt regarding a French click, pour-over, or capuccino machine, each approach extracts unique tastes and aromas out of your 1kg of espresso beans. Start by ensuring that your equipment is clean, every lingering residue can impact the taste regarding your brew. The choice of normal water also matters; television water usually yields the very best flavor, enhancing the natural characteristics of the speciality java beans.

Next, absorb the grind scale your current coffee. Different brewing methods require various grind sizes to extract the most taste from the coffee beans. For instance, the coarse grind functions well for a new French press, when a fine work is best intended for espresso. Measuring your current coffee accurately is definitely crucial, as typically the ideal coffee-to-water rate can significantly effect the strength and richness of your respective cup. Some sort of good starting place is to use one particular to two tablespoons of coffee per six ounces regarding water, adjusting to be able to personal taste.

Finally, the brewing as well as temperature could make or split your coffee knowledge. Aim for normal water heated to all-around 200 degrees F, as water that will is too sizzling can scorch typically the beans, while also cool water won't extract the flavors effectively. Steeping with regard to the proper duration also matters; generally, a French click should steep for about four minutes, while a pour-over takes around three to four minutes. Getting the time to master these factors will make you the perfect cup that will highlights the unique qualities of the speciality coffee.
